Both Jim Pancake (near lane) and Charlie Wescott Jr. left the starting line together, but a swerving Jim Pancake ended up finishing the race in the left lane behind Wescott, giving the win to the Jesel-sponsored “War Fish”.
|
Charlie Wescott Jr. and Charlie Sr. (right). Charlie Jr. is headed to the Hemi Shootout final round after defeating Rick Houser in Round 2 and beat John Rains on a Red-light in the Semi-Finals.
He’ll meet Ohio’s Jim Pancake in the final with Wescott having lane choice.
|
Jim Pancake led at mid-track over Mark Vieira’s Hemi Dart, Pancake took the win with an 8.935 at 148.43 MPH over a slowing Vieira.
Because of an odd number of entrants in the Hemi Shootout, Pancake gets a bye run into the Final Round.
|
In the second round of the Hemi Shootout Charlie Wescott Jr. ran an 8.862 defeating Rick Houser who carded an 8.943.
|
Charlie Wescott Jr. moved on to the second round running 8.802 to David Rayburn’s 9.337 and will meet Rick Houser in the second round, Wescott Jr. will have lane choice.
|
Jim Pancake defeated Fred Hensen in the first round on a hole shot running an 8.897 and will meet Mark Vieira in round two.
|
Charlie Wescott Sr. defeated Jerry Jenkins in the first round of Eliminations. Wescott Sr. carded an 8.849 at 153.65 MPH and will meet low qualifier John Rains in round two. Rains had a bye run in the first round.
